Walnut-Crusted Baked Cod

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 fillets
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 430

Ingredients
  

  • 4 cod fillets (about 6 oz each)
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• 1 tsp lemon zest
  • 3/4 cup finely chopped walnuts
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up panko breadcrumbs
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p dried parsley
  • 1/2 tsp smoked paprika
  • 2 tbsp melted butter
  • lemon wedges for serving
  • fresh parsley, chopped for serving

Method
 

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F. Lightly grease a baking dish or line a sheet pan with parchment paper.
  2. Pat the cod fillets dry with paper towels. Brush with olive oil and season with salt, black pepper, and lemon zest.
  3. In a bowl, combine chopped walnuts, Parmesan cheese, panko breadcrumbs, garlic powder, dried parsley, smoked paprika, and melted butter. Stir until evenly mixed.
  4. Press the walnut mixture firmly onto the top of each cod fillet.
  5. Arrange the fillets in the prepared baking dish.
  6. Bake for 12–15 minutes or until the fish flakes easily with a fork and the crust is golden brown.
  7. Serve immediately with fresh parsley and lemon wedges.

Notes

Pat the cod dry before adding the topping so the crust adheres properly. Avoid overbaking to keep the fish tender and flaky. Use finely chopped walnuts for the best texture. Add extra lemon juice before serving for fresh flavor. This recipe also works well with halibut, haddock, or salmon.
